COLL, Amanda Martí et al. Methodology proposal for fault diagnosis based on decision trees and fuzzy logic. EAC [online]. 2022, vol.43, n.2, pp. 1-16.  Epub 17-Oct-2022. ISSN 1815-5928.

The objective of this research is to present a methodology proposal for the diagnosis of failures in the industry based on decision trees and fuzzy logic. Decision trees have among their advantages simplicity and ease of interpretation. While fuzzy logic provides capabilities for managing the uncertainty of the knowledge provided by process experts. This new methodology makes the contribution of offering a method to avoid the need to have a large training database during the development process for the diagnosticator, which will imply the use of a fault symptom table. In addition, the PMML standard is used to transmit the information of the model obtained in the configuration application to the application that performs the online monitoring tasks. The effectiveness of the methodology is analyzed in a real case, specifically in the diagnosis of failures of a water treatment process for injection in the pharmaceutical industry.

Palabras clave : fault diagnosis; decision trees; fuzzy logic; PMML standard; methodology proposal.
